23 killed, Taliban attack repulsed in E. Afghanistan
Source: Xinhua   2018-06-21 15:13:52

GHAZNI, Afghanistan, June 21 (Xinhua) -- At least 20 militants and three security personnel were killed and the Taliban's attempts to overrun Jaghato district in Afghanistan's eastern Ghazni province were repulsed on Thursday, spokesman for provincial government Mohammad Aref Nuri said.

Taliban militants, according to the official, launched major offensives on security checkpoints in Jaghato district early Thursday, and security forces retaliated, forcing militants to flee after leaving 20 bodies behind and 10 others injured.

Nuri said four security personnel were also injured in the fighting.

The government forces would continue to chase the militants elsewhere in the restive district to ensure law and order in Jaghato and adjoining areas, said the official.

The Taliban outfit which has intensified activities since the end of ceasefire on Sunday night, has yet to make comment on the situation.
